(Auszeichnungen). A mixed lot of five decorations, including:
1. A War Merit Medal, constructed of bronze, on loop for suspension from its period original ribbon, the obverse bearing a raised Maltese Cross with pebbled arms and a central wreathed mobile swastika, the reverse bearing a raised inscription of “FÜR KRIEGSVERDIENST 1939” (“FOR WAR MERIT 1939”), unmarked, measuring 32.14 mm in diameter, weighing 12.7 grams, in near mint condition.
2. A War Merit Cross II Class, constructed of bronze, on loop for suspension from its period original ribbon, consisting of a Maltese Cross with pebbled arms and crossed swords piercing the centrepiece, the obverse bearing a central wreathed mobile swastika, the reverse bearing a central wreathed date of “1939”, the suspension loop maker marked with Präsidialkanzlei code “61” for Rudolf Karneth, Gablonz, measuring 47.84 mm (w) x 48.12 mm (h), weighing 21.0 grams (inclusive of ribbon), in extremely fine condition.
3. A Heer Marksmanship Lanyard Badge, constructed of cupal, the reverse retaining three of four attachment prongs, unmarked, measuring 42.27 mm (w) x 56.85 mm (h), weighing 10.4 grams, in near extremely fine condition.
4. A Civil Service 25-Year Faithful Service Award, constructed of silvered bronze with multi-coloured enamels, on loop for suspension with its period original ribbon with horizontal pinback, consisting of a Cross Pattée with pebbled arms joined through the quadrants by a circular oak leaf wreath, the obverse bearing a central black enameled swastika, the reverse bearing a central raised inscription of “FÜR TREUE DIENSTE” (“FOR FAITHFUL SERVICE”), unmarked, measuring 41.52 mm (w) x 45.94 mm (h), weighing 22.9 grams (inclusive of ribbon), in extremely fine condition.
5. A Reich Labour Service (RAD) Long Service Award, IV Class for 4 Years, constructed of bronzed cupal, on loop for suspension from its period original ribbon, consisting of an oval oak leaf wreath, joined together at the top and bottom by ribbon, the obverse bearing a raised RAD insignia, the reverse bearing a raised inscription of “FÜR TREUE DIENSTE IM REICHSARBEITSDIENST” (“FOR FAITHFUL SERVICE IN THE REICH LABOUR SERVICE”), unmarked, measuring 32.73 mm (w) x 44.83 mm (h), weighing 8.9 grams (inclusive of ribbon), in extremely fine condition.
